Sexual desire is influenced by many factors, including individual preferences, personality traits, cultural norms, and interpersonal dynamics. One important factor that can affect sexual desire is the level of emotional responsiveness of one's partner. When paired with someone who is highly receptive to their emotions, individuals may feel more comfortable expressing themselves and exploring their desires, leading to greater levels of excitement and arousal. On the other hand, when paired with someone who is less emotionally available, individuals may feel frustrated or unfulfilled due to lack of reciprocity or understanding. In this essay, I will discuss how sexual desire can differ between partners with varying degrees of emotional responsiveness.

When it comes to sexual desire, some people may find themselves attracted to partners who are highly emotional and responsive, while others may be drawn to those who are less so.

An individual who values intimacy and connection may seek out partners who are emotionally expressive and attuned to their needs during sex, while another person may find themselves more turned on by partners who are more detached and focused on physical pleasure alone.

Different communication styles can also play a role in shaping sexual experiences. Someone who prefers clear and direct communication may struggle with a partner who is more indirect or non-verbal, leading to misunderstandings or mismatched expectations.

Even within these broad categories, there can be significant variation in terms of what constitutes "highly" or "lowly" emotional availability.

Some individuals may prefer partners who are open about their feelings but don't necessarily need constant validation or attention throughout the relationship, while others may require consistent attention and support in order to feel connected. Similarly, some people may find themselves feeling fulfilled by a casual sexual encounter without any emotional connection, while others may crave deeper bonds and commitment.

Sexual desire varies greatly from person to person and is influenced by many factors, including individual differences and interpersonal dynamics. While some individuals may thrive on emotional intensity and connection, others may prefer more detachment and focus on physical pleasure alone. Understanding one's own desires and being open to exploring new types of relationships can help individuals find fulfilling and satisfying sexual experiences with partners who match their unique needs and preferences. By communicating clearly and honestly with potential partners about their needs and boundaries, individuals can create healthy and consensual sexual experiences that prioritize safety, respect, and mutual satisfaction.
